considering how close each cyl pressure is i would think your gonna be ok. the lower numbers is prolly due to testing procedure and engine temp. I do 5 cranks first and mark down the results for each cyl, then i do 10 cranks and compair (all on a warm engine). Iv done it with peddle pressed and ther has been absolutly no diff between peddle to the floor or not.

hmmm...considering the mileage and testing done at operating temp it should have read fairly close to 180. not sure if elevation may be a factor in this. your still not far off the mark though. its prolly the gauge...if i were you id breath easy, comp sounds pretty strong. Iv viewed cracked ring landings and fubar rings at around 140-160psi (no matter how many cranks done). Iv done a comp test on a freshly built 2az engine using wiseco pistons that read exactly like yours.

if it has a base map it should be "alright". but its still a little risky. i drove on a basemap on my first build for 3 months, and boosted, no problem. if your skeptical about the tune, just buy a basemap from one of the kits. there $50 i believe.
you can use the tune thats on the fic prolly. afr's should be close to 14.7 in closed loop (easy driving i might add). if its running hella rich 10 afr or lean 17 afr then I wouldnt do it. in this case i would unplug the fic and run streight ecu (absolutly no boost). this can be done on 550cc injectors.
btw bring a spare set of sparkplugs for tuning, they can get fouled during the process.
